Once in a while, I stop to think, “What if I had to choose
a dentist for my family right now? What would I want?” It is a quick little
refresher for me in my approach to dentistry. You see, I always want to offer
my patients the kind of dentistry I would expect for myself and for my family.
Nothing less.
That’s why I take every day of my work so seriously. I
keep up on all the latest techniques, materials and technology through advanced
postgraduate courses. I have postgraduate training at The Pankey Institute for
Advanced Dental Education. I have also studied at The American College of Oral
Implantology and The International Congress of Oral Implantologists. All this
training gives me the kind of confidence and skill I think my patients deserve
and is really important when I am performing delicate, precision dentistry like
dental implant placement or the creation of porcelain veneers. But even my
youngest patients benefit from this training – parents can count on the fact
that I am giving their children the safest, most-up-to-date care available.
However, skill and training are only part of what I would
want in dental
care for my family. I would also want a very compassionate and gentle touch
and a comfortable, friendly, clean office, so of course I offer all this too!
